It's a 2x3 chassis, CM cage, Strange Strut front end, 4 link rear, 9"/ all strange components including aluminum center section. About all thats left of what i originally bought is the shell and main frame rails. Basically we had to replace the cage (old one wouldn't certify nhra) moved the fuel cell up front, switched the front suspension from a arm to struts, all new tin work, made new headers (ceramic coated them), new motor plates, etc. Pretty much a new car, lol.
